Facility & Space

The moment you enter the greenhouse, it feels like another world

01

Look up, and there is a sky of strawberries

Our unique hanging cultivation makes strawberries grow as if they are pouring down from the ceiling. No muddy ground, no strain on your back, and a picking experience that feels like looking up at the sky.

02

The whole family can share the same view

A completely flat floor with wide aisles makes it comfortable for wheelchairs and strollers.

03

Comfortable even in rain and cold

An all-weather greenhouse with temperature control keeps the space comfortable, even in winter.

04

Take off your shoes and settle into picnic mode

In this area, you change into dedicated Crocs. With picnic sheets, tables, and a drink bar, plus room for children to run around, families can relax and spend time together.

System & Experience

No rush. That is why it is fun.

90 min

A full 90 minutes

Many strawberry farms offer only 30 minutes. We offer a generous 90-minute stay so you have time to find your favorite variety, take photos, and enjoy the experience without thinking, "Is it over already?"

Make a parfait with freshly picked strawberries

Use the strawberries you just picked, choose your toppings, and create your own original parfait. The joy of making it yourself is one of the best parts of the experience.

No crowds, no waiting

We control the number of guests with a reservation-only system. No stress from lines or crowded spaces. Once you arrive, the experience begins right away.

Location & Access

Another world just 30 minutes from central Tokyo

30 min from Shinjuku
7 min from Nishifu Station
JR Nambu Line Nishifu Station
Also a 12-minute walk from Keio Line Bubaigawara Station

About 30 minutes by train from Shinjuku. It is a 7-minute walk from JR Nambu Line Nishifu Station, and a 12-minute walk from Keio Line Bubaigawara Station. Another world is waiting surprisingly close to the city.

It is an easy place to fit into a half-day weekend outing or a stop between sightseeing plans.

FAQ

Frequently Asked Questions

What makes this different from other strawberry farms?

The biggest difference is our overhead cultivation system. The view of strawberries seemingly floating in the air is an experience unique to this farm. Add in a relaxed 90-minute visit, handmade parfaits, and barrier-free design, and you have a place built for the whole family to enjoy comfortably.

Is it okay if this is your first time strawberry picking?

Of course. Our staff will carefully show you how to pick strawberries and recommend varieties to try. Even families with small children can enjoy the experience with confidence.

Can I enjoy it even on rainy days?

Yes. Because it is an all-weather greenhouse, you can enjoy the experience comfortably even in rain or snow. The temperature-controlled house stays warm even in winter.
